Coin piles are already better, because two orange coin piles buys any legendary you want, whereas it could take dozens of oranges to get it from a box.
Early on, coin piles can be better, since they'll help you buy the specific legendaries you want. But once you're close to getting all legendaries, it's better to only get the legendary items. If you only have one legendary left, then it would take two legendary coin piles (or six if it's a new legendary) instead of just one legendary item. Then once you've got all the legendary items, coin piles are better again, since they're worth more than duplicates, and it helps you stockpile for when new items are released.

So you can't get a duplicate Legendary unless you have all Legendaries?
For normal items, correct. You won't get duplicate event legendaries either unless you have all event legendaries. But you can get duplicate *event* legendaries when you're still missing *normal* legendaries (and the other way around too, and it also applies to other rarities too of course). That is because the loot box system first chooses if an item is a normal item or an event item and after that it chooses the rarity. So for example it first chooses spot 3 in the loot box is an event item. Then it chooses the rarity: gold. Well, I already bought all the golden items for this event, so now item 3 in the loot box is a duplicate event legendary, even though I still miss normal legendaries.
